Which of the following statement is not true about glucose?

A

It is an aldohexose

B

On heating with HI it forms n-hexane

C

It is present in furanose form

D

It does not give 2, 4-DNP test.

The correct Answer is:
To determine which statement is not true about glucose, we will analyze each statement provided in the context of glucose's structure and properties. 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Identify the Molecular Formula of Glucose**: - Glucose has the molecular formula C₆H₁₂O₆. This is a true statement. 2. **Determine the Type of Sugar**: - Glucose is classified as an aldohexose because it contains an aldehyde group (-CHO) and has six carbon atoms. This statement is also true. 3. **Examine the Reaction with HI**: - When glucose is heated with hydrogen iodide (HI), it can be converted to n-hexane, indicating that glucose has a straight-chain structure. This statement is true as well. 4. **Analyze the Ring Structure**: - Glucose can exist in cyclic forms, primarily as a pyranose (six-membered ring) and furanose (five-membered ring). The statement that glucose is present in a furanose ring is incorrect because glucose predominantly forms a pyranose ring. This is the statement that is not true. 5. **Consider the 2,4-DNP Test**: - The 2,4-dinitrophenylhydrazine (2,4-DNP) test is used to detect aldehydes and ketones. In the cyclic form of glucose, the aldehyde group is not free, so glucose does not give a positive result in this test. This statement is true. ### Conclusion: The statement that is not true about glucose is that it is present in a furanose ring. Glucose primarily exists in a pyranose ring structure.
